One of the things that has bothered me with the original W drivers is how bright the damned LEDs are at night. Ok for those that hide them in their cabinet, but mine are in the open, dining room thankfully, but still a bit annoying, more so than the 'noise' many others complain about. I can deal with the motor hum, not that bad IMO. Anyhow, I like the new idea behind smaller LEDs that provide the option for you to have them dim/turn off after a given period of time.

Another good feature of the new ES drivers is their ability to show you the charge state of your battery backup, if you have one.... I don't yet, but I think I will eventually upgrade to the new drivers. The control knob looks a lot more user friendly than the pathetic little adjustment stick on the current drivers. I believe the newer drivers are better protected from accidental water ingress as well, not waterproof, but certainly look better built in the photos I've seen.
